0.0
Based on 0 Reviews
ESTERO, FL
Address: 8001 PLAZA DEL LAGO DR, ESTERO, FL
DL CYCLES, LLC, located conveniently at 8001 Plaza Del Lago Drive in Estero, FL, serves as a dedicated local insurance agency for residents and vehicle owners throughout Southwest Florida
Based on 0 Reviews